summaryrefslogtreecommitdiff
path: root/archPackagesUpdate
diff options
context:
space:
mode:
authorErich Eckner <git@eckner.net>2021-03-23 10:55:28 +0100
committerErich Eckner <git@eckner.net>2021-03-23 10:55:28 +0100
commit242437d43cc15f303c2b449f3da012a098eb0bfa (patch)
treefaf1e2e5c046025caef11dd254c0a2b8b8b3c959 /archPackagesUpdate
parentfef476410db1dae2af1c36538822045dcdf1b5e4 (diff)
downloadarchlinuxewe-242437d43cc15f303c2b449f3da012a098eb0bfa.tar.xz
archPackagesUpdate: check for submodule directory
Diffstat (limited to 'archPackagesUpdate')
-rwxr-xr-xarchPackagesUpdate5
1 files changed, 4 insertions, 1 deletions
diff --git a/archPackagesUpdate b/archPackagesUpdate
index dda0538c5..aa2f4911b 100755
--- a/archPackagesUpdate
+++ b/archPackagesUpdate
@@ -7,7 +7,10 @@ pkgDir='/srv/http/vhosts/eckner.net/archlinuxewe/os'
pkgDir32Mount='/mnt/mirror.archlinux32.org'
pkgDir32="${pkgDir32Mount}/x86_64/releng"
pkgSrcDir=$(dirname $(readlink -f -n "$0"))
-submoduleDir=$(readlink -e "${pkgSrcDir}/../submodules")
+if ! submoduleDir=$(readlink -e "${pkgSrcDir}/../submodules"); then
+ >&2 echo 'Submodule directory not found.'
+ exit 1
+fi
export SRCDEST="${HOME}/packageSources"
export PACKAGER='Erich Eckner <arch at eckner dot net>'
key='5FDCA472AB93292BC678FD59255A76DB9A12601A'